Modbus Fuzzing Lab
Modbus Fuzzing Lab1. 前言针对Modbus TCP协议中的03功能码-读取保存寄存器开发的模糊测试工具,支持报文字段高亮查看和安全策略级别选择 2.Modbus-TCP 协议深度解析2.1 协议体系结构2.1.1 OSI 7层模型定位Modbus-TCP 协议是工业自动化领域的一种应用层报文传输协议,它是将传统的 Modbus 序列通信协议通过 TCP/IP 网络进行封装的产物;Modbus-TCP 严格遵循 OSI 7 层模型,其运行在 TCP/IP 协议栈上,属于应用层协议。 与运行在物理层串口 RS-485/232 的 Modbus-RTU 不同,Modbus-TCP 剥离了 RTU 报文中的循环冗余校验校验字段,因为 TCP 协议与以太网链路层已经提供了完善的差错控制机制;并将 Modbus 的应用数据单元 ADU 封装在标准的 TCP/IP 协议栈中。 2.1.2 Client/Server 通信模型Modbus-TCP...
Amazon Review Data With Images(2018)
Amazon Review Data With Images(2018)原数据集地址 处理脚本123456789101112131415161718192021222324252627282930313233343536373839404142434445464748495051525354555657585960616263646566676869707172737475767778798081828384858687888990919293949596979899100101102103104105106107"""得到含有Image字段的数据集author: Orch1ddate: 2025-12-07"""import jsonimport os.pathdata_root = './dataset'save_dir = './new_dataset'import loggingimport colorlogimport firedef setup_logger(): #...
CVE-2017-6020 LAquis SCADA目录遍历漏洞
CVE-2017-6020 LAquis SCADA目录遍历漏洞LAquis SCADA工作原理 通信驱动与数据处理 向底层:软件通过工业协议(如 Modbus TCP, OPC, Siemens S7 等)连接到PLC,接收并处理PLC采集到的现场设备传感器数据,向PLC发送控制命令 向上层: 提供HMI供工程师监控与操作设备 将历史数据存入数据库,供企业层管理使用 HMI与Web Server桌面端:工程师在软件里画图(管道、仪表盘、按钮),并将这些图形与数据标签绑定,达到监控和控制设备的效果 Web端:将这些桌面工程转化为 HTML 漏洞成因程序对Nome参数过滤不严,攻击者可通过发送带有目录遍历序列的请求,利用该漏洞检索敏感信息或篡改任意文件 实验环境实验拓扑 Windows 7使用U盘将安装程序从主机拷贝到虚拟机中,然后一路Next 在LAquis SCADA中,新建一个空模板项目 然后在menu->open中选择一个模板,我的软件直接装在默认位置C:Program Files...




